Transaction 8561879dfa8b56cd2d98f91cf5d27c80f87dc1551c779231940fc3296a1aa8ed

1 Input
2 Outputs
  • 8561879dfa8b56cd2d98f91cf5d27c80f87dc1551c779231940fc3296a1aa8ed:0
  • value  1219284
    address  1GGiKqSkc2mzBzrku6yVYjLU8VboUy2FoK
  • 8561879dfa8b56cd2d98f91cf5d27c80f87dc1551c779231940fc3296a1aa8ed:1
  • value  158960
    address  1Lgykjgj1XWgdBDqcdU9DshC8tEvEQ24RS